PAHANG Barisan Nasional will form the next state government with a simple majority after winning 25 of the 42 state seats in GE14, including Pelangai, which was retained by state Barisan chairman Datuk Seri Adnan Yaakob for the eighth consecutive term.
Adnan won by a majority of 2,312 votes, defeating PKR’s Nor Haizan Abu Hasan, who had 3,098 votes and PAS candidate Zaharin Osman, who received 1,817 votes.
